Kinds Of Greenhouse Plastic

Greenhouse plastic movies are typically made of three kinds of plastics particularly, PVC or polyvinyl pe, chloride or polyethylene and copolymers. Although, there are other kinds of plastic utilized these 3 are most extensively utilized amongst all.

Polyethylene greenhouse plastic is readily available in 2 types, the energy grade and the industrial grade greenhouse plastic. Energy grade polyethylene greenhouse plastic is offered at regional hardware stores and typically remains in great condition for practically a year. Business grade polyethylene greenhouse plastic last longer that utility grade PE as much as eighteen months and is treated with ultraviolet inhibitors that filter out ultraviolet rays.

Innovative ingredients presented into greenhouse plastic enable it to imitate the same results of a glass greenhouse at significantly reduced costs. Polyvinyl chloride is more pricey compared to polyethylene nevertheless this type of greenhouse plastic can last up to five years.

How to Attach Greenhouse Plastic to Frame

When the frame has actually been constructed it is time to place on the greenhouse plastic film to enclose the entire structure. The plastic film can either be made from polyethylene, copolymers or polyvinyl chloride depending the preference of the owner. But as much as possible pick a greenhouse plastic that is resistant to ultraviolet rays in order to maximize the structure. Prior to laying the greenhouse plastic covering on the frame it is essential to mask the joints of the frames with a number of rounds of tape or a rubber product to prevent it from puncturing the covering.

The greenhouse plastic film here can be protected in location utilizing a staple weapon. A more stiff building using 1" by 2" wood strips and wood screws can likewise be utilized to secure the greenhouse plastic movie in location. The wood strips are attached to the frame so that the greenhouse plastic movie does not be available in direct contact with the frame.

Air is presented into the framed plastics that produce a dead air here zone, which can effectively insulate the entire greenhouse. Various tapes like poly patching tape and batten tape can be utilized to secure greenhouse plastic into location.

Its excellent holding strength and large tape make a perfect for protecting the plastic film to the frame of the greenhouse. On the other hand batten tape can be fastened the plastic film using tacks or staples to the greenhouse structure.
